要入门数据库编程,你可以遵循以下步骤:
学习数据库基础
理解数据库的基本概念,如数据表、字段、索引、主键和外键等。
熟悉常见的数据库类型,包括关系型数据库(如MySQL、Oracle、SQL Server)和非关系型数据库(如MongoDB、Redis)。
掌握SQL语言
学习SQL(Structured Query Language)的基础语法,包括数据定义、数据操纵、数据查询和数据控制等。
练习编写基本的SQL语句,如SELECT、INSERT、UPDATE和DELETE,并学习高级技巧如联合查询、子查询和事务处理。
选择编程语言
选择至少一种编程语言,如Java、Python或C,并学习该语言与数据库进行交互的相关知识,如数据库连接、执行SQL语句和处理结果集。
学习数据库设计
了解实体关系模型(ER模型)和规范化理论,学习如何设计一个良好的数据库结构。
掌握数据库设计的基本原则和范式,如第一范式、第二范式和第三范式。
熟悉数据库管理系统(DBMS)
学习至少一种常见的数据库管理系统,如MySQL、Oracle或SQL Server,了解其安装、配置、备份和恢复等管理操作。
学习数据库编程框架和工具
为了提高开发效率和代码质量,可以学习和使用一些数据库编程框架和工具,如Hibernate、MyBatis等。
实践操作
通过实际的项目或练习来应用所学知识,如创建数据库、数据表,进行数据的增删改查等操作。
学习使用数据库管理工具(如SQL Developer)进行数据库操作和管理。
了解安全性与性能优化
学习数据库的安全性和数据完整性,如数据库权限管理、数据加密和数据备份等。
了解数据库性能调优和故障排除的基本方法。
持续学习和实践
数据库编程是一个不断发展的领域,持续学习新的技术和最佳实践是非常重要的。
通过以上步骤,你可以逐步建立起数据库编程的基础知识和技能,进而能够进行更复杂的数据库操作和项目开发。记住,实践是学习数据库编程的关键,多动手做项目和练习将有助于你更好地理解和掌握数据库编程。